Lucid Lynx, 10.04, released and the first hints of Lubuntu, though not official yet. Karmic Koala, 9.10, is relased and so is Ubuntu One. Hardy Heron, 8.04 LTS, released for Desktop. Landscape, system management and monitoring tools for Ubuntu, launches. Gutsy Gibbon, 7.10 Desktop, is released. Dell offers Ubuntu 7.04 on select devices in the US. Edgy Eft, 6.10 is released, now with more Upstart. Scott James Remnant dubbed it the Late To Ship release. Also, Xubuntu joined the family with the Xfce desktop. Hoary Hedgehog, 5.04, is released adding KDE and the Kubuntu flavor. OctoWarty Warthog 4.10 was the first release.
